Output 84dde31b89ab034120f78a8832397585a03bfaad2f1b61e6eb810b3883dc2454:0

value
1002
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2125623b16c908c6682e1dd32b04532880b691974fc396a58f30c8fbf7bf0e77
address
bc1pyyjkywckeyyvv6pwrhfjkpzn9zqtdyvhflpedfv0xry0haalpemsl4c505
transaction
84dde31b89ab034120f78a8832397585a03bfaad2f1b61e6eb810b3883dc2454
confirmations
38493
spent
true